PAD Builds Out 13th Planet Studios For Ministry's Al Jourgensen

EL PASO, TX: Just shy of the Mexican border, a new SSL studio for Al Jourgensen, founder of famed Industrial music pioneers Ministry, is turning up the heat. Equipped and fully integrated by Professional Audio Design (www.proaudiodesign.com) (PAD), the facility gives Jourgensen and his label 13th Planet Records a world-class home base to record, produce and mix a fast-growing list of projects.

13th Planet orbits around an SSL 4040G refurbished and installed by PAD’s expert team, and even backed by a one-year warranty. “PAD has refurbished hundreds of consoles from SSL, Neve, API and more,” Malekpour says. “With 15 years of experience in the industry, we understand these consoles, the studios they go to, and the details that make installation in a private studio like this go smoothly. We take the same level of care with our custom monitoring packages, which are a key component in raising the performance of studios of all levels.”

PAD oversaw the board’s integration into an acoustically exacting room with a Digidesign Pro Tools HD system fully synched by Malekpour’s Rockland, MA-based team. The console and DAW are flanked by Tannoy System DMT 215 15” monitors, Bryston 14 BST amplifier, plus select gear from Eventide, Lexicon, Digitech, Ampeg, and dbX. “We advised 13th Planet that they could run even more efficient sessions with the Desk Doctor ZX Card which allows the SSL computer to control ProTools,” Malekpour notes. “It’s very convenient for automation of the desk – you can run the Pro Tools system as the playback machine in an extremely transparent fashion this way.”

About Professional Audio Design

Professional Audio Design (PAD) was founded by David Malekpour in 1992 as the premier provider of audio technology, installation, service and training to music and sound professionals at every level. The company’s deep experience in systems integration has made it a central resource for world-class recording studios, personal studios, post, broadcast, educational facilities and more. PAD’s expert staff provides warranted refurbishing and technical service for large format consoles from API, Euphonix, Neve, SSL and more, as well as complete wiring and installation, custom monitoring, and turnkey audio suite packages.
